    BSOD during intitial Windows logon or within 5 min.


    Having a BSOD (Black screen of death not blue.) during my initial log on to windows. It will happen almost instantly or withing the first couple of minutes. The screen will go completely black and the computer unresponsive, ill usually let it sit there a couple minutes then it will reset itself thus asking me if i wish to enter safe mode which I do and the BSOD will not happen until i log back on during a normal start.

    Noted below is the Windows error recovery information
    "Windows has recovered from an unexpected shutdown" etc etc

    PROBLEM SIGNATURE:
    Problem event name : Blue Screen
    OS Version: 6.1.7600.2.0.0.768.3
    Locale ID: 1033

    ADDITION INFORMATION ABOUT THE PROBLEM:
    BCCode: 116
    BCP1: FFFFFA800B69A4E0
    BCP2: FFFFF88010167A88
    BCP3: FFFFFFFFC00000B5
    BCP4: 000000000000000A
    OS VERSION: 6_1_7600
    SERVICE PACK: 0_0
    PRODUCT: 768_1

    For BCCode 116, you need to follow STOP 0x116: VIDEO_TDR_ERROR troubleshooting.
